Digital Marketing Manager
Thibaut is seeking a Digital Marketing Manager to join our dynamic marketing team. Reporting to the Director of Marketing Communications, this role is responsible for the strategic planning, execution, and optimization of E-Mail marketing campaigns that drive new client activation, increase revenue, and enhance customer engagement.
We are looking for a data-driven marketer with a keen eye for analytics, segmentation, and performance optimization to develop impactful E-Mail marketing strategies that convert leads into loyal customers. The ideal candidate is growth-oriented, highly collaborative, and passionate about crafting compelling, results-driven E-Mail campaigns that strengthen our brand presence in the home design industry.
Key Responsibilities:
- Develop and execute targeted E-Mail marketing campaigns that drive revenue, shorten the purchase cycle, and increase client retention—focusing on abandoned cart flows, sample conversion, win-back strategies, and upsell opportunities.
- Leverage data and analytics to enhance E-Mail segmentation, personalization, and automation—delivering the right message at the right time to maximize engagement and conversions.
- Optimize customer acquisition and lead generation through website sign-up forms, digital advertising integration, conversion rate optimization, and automated prospecting workflows.
- Enhance customer lifecycle journeys by building dynamic E-Mail sequences tailored to key personas, including loyalty members, new subscribers, and high-value clients.
- Oversee E-Mail automation and trigger-based campaigns, ensuring seamless execution of workflows based on customer behavior and account activity. Collaborate with the Website Manager and Shopify Developer to refine marketing automation within Shopify.
- Analyze E-Mail marketing performance metrics (deliverability, open rates, click-through rates, conversions, and revenue attribution) using Klaviyo and Google Analytics. Apply A/B testing and multivariate testing to refine strategies and boost performance.
- Manage customer segmentation and list hygiene in Klaviyo, ensuring data integrity and seamless integration with Shopify and internal CRM systems.
- Create detailed reports and performance insights, translating analytics into strategic recommendations that drive business growth. Present actionable takeaways to leadership.
- Plan and execute an E-Mail content calendar that aligns with key product launches, editorial themes, and promotional campaigns.
- Collaborate with creative and cross-functional teams to ensure cohesive messaging, visually compelling E-Mail designs, and brand consistency across all marketing communications.
- Craft engaging content and storytelling-driven E-Mail campaigns, including designer spotlights, product education series, trend insights, and exclusive offers.
- Manage paid media initiatives by coordinating digital ad campaigns across various formats, such as social media, native articles, interactive cross-platform units, and sponsored content.
- Contribute to corporate digital marketing initiatives, including CRM platform enhancements, eCommerce integrations, and automation improvements.
